news 2026/6/15 22:08:52

Lottie-Android文本魔法:让文字在指尖舞动的创意指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Lottie-Android文本魔法:让文字在指尖舞动的创意指南

Lottie-Android文本魔法:让文字在指尖舞动的创意指南

【免费下载链接】lottie-androidRender After Effects animations natively on Android and iOS, Web, and React Native项目地址: https://gitcode.com/gh_mirrors/lo/lottie-android

你是不是也厌倦了那些死板的静态文字?想让应用中的标题、昵称、数字像有生命一样跳动起来?别急,Lottie-Android的文本范围选择器就是你的魔法棒!今天,我们不聊枯燥的代码,而是带你开启一段文字动画的创意之旅。

文字也能有情绪?先聊聊场景痛点

想象一下这些场景:

  • 用户完成注册时,欢迎文字逐个"飞"入屏幕
  • 点赞数变化时,数字像弹珠一样跳动更新
  • 重要通知出现时,关键信息闪烁提醒

这些看似复杂的效果,其实都源于一个简单的理念:文字不应该只是信息的载体,更应该是情感的传递者。传统的TextView只能做到"显示",而Lottie的文本范围选择器让文字有了"表演"的能力。

![文字动画效果展示](https://raw.gitcode.com/gh_mirrors/lo/lottie-android/raw/c8addcb776f6cd940abaf55ae6b471e55b626eb9/sample/screenshots/300x600 centerInside.png?utm_source=gitcode_repo_files)

解密文本范围选择器的"魔法原理"

把文本范围选择器想象成一个文字导演,它负责决定:

  • 哪些演员上场:通过起始和结束位置选择特定字符
  • 表演节奏:控制动画的速度和顺序
  • 舞台效果:应用颜色、透明度、位移等视觉变化

这个"导演"有两种工作模式:

  • 精确点名模式(INDEX):直接指定第几个字符开始表演
  • 按比例选拔模式(PERCENT):选择前百分之多少的字符参与演出

三分钟上手:你的第一个文字动画

不需要复杂的配置,让我们从一个简单的"打字机效果"开始:

  1. 准备舞台:在布局中添加LottieAnimationView
  2. 选定剧本:设置动画JSON文件和动态文本
  3. 开始表演:通过范围选择器控制文字逐个显示

效果就像这样:

是不是很简单?这还只是开始,真正的魔法在后面。

进阶玩法:文字动画的无限可能

创意场景一:社交点赞动效

当用户点赞时,数字不是冷冰冰地变化,而是像这样优雅过渡: ![点赞数字动画](https://raw.gitcode.com/gh_mirrors/lo/lottie-android/raw/c8addcb776f6cd940abaf55ae6b471e55b626eb9/sample/screenshots/Frame 50 Blue.png?utm_source=gitcode_repo_files)

创意场景二:进度提示

加载进度不再是单调的数字增长,而是充满节奏感的视觉体验。

创意场景三:个性化欢迎

新用户注册后,用户名可以像明星登场一样逐字亮起,给用户满满的仪式感。

实战演练:打造一个会"呼吸"的标题

让我们动手创建一个呼吸效果的标题动画:

核心思路

  • 使用百分比模式选择整个文本
  • 配合透明度动画模拟呼吸节奏
  • 添加颜色渐变增强视觉冲击

实现效果参考: ![标题呼吸效果](https://raw.gitcode.com/gh_mirrors/lo/lottie-android/raw/c8addcb776f6cd940abaf55ae6b471e55b626eb9/sample/screenshots/300x300 centerCrop.png?utm_source=gitcode_repo_files)

避坑指南:文字动画的那些"雷区"

新手常犯的几个错误:

  1. 动画过度:文字效果太花哨,反而影响阅读
  2. 性能忽视:复杂动画在低端设备上卡顿
  3. 场景错配:在不合适的地方使用动画效果

黄金法则:动画应该增强体验,而不是分散注意力。

拓展思考:文字动画的未来趋势

随着AR/VR技术的发展,文字动画将有更多创新可能:

  • 3D空间中的文字漂浮效果
  • 语音交互时的文字响应动画
  • 多设备协同的文字流转效果

创意启发:跳出框架的文本动画

不要局限于传统的文字效果,试试这些脑洞大开的想法:

  • 文字像水流一样波动
  • 字符像积木一样堆叠重组
  • 关键词自动高亮并放大

总结:让文字成为你的设计利器

Lottie-Android的文本范围选择器不仅仅是一个技术工具,更是设计师和开发者表达创意的画笔。记住,好的文字动画:

  • 服务于内容,不喧宾夺主
  • 增强用户体验,不增加负担
  • 有自己的节奏,不杂乱无章

现在,轮到你了!拿起这个"魔法棒",在你的应用中创造出让用户惊艳的文字动画吧。

想要获取完整项目代码?可以直接克隆仓库:

git clone https://gitcode.com/gh_mirrors/lo/lottie-android

让我们一起探索文字动画的无限可能!

【免费下载链接】lottie-androidRender After Effects animations natively on Android and iOS, Web, and React Native项目地址: https://gitcode.com/gh_mirrors/lo/lottie-android

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/15 12:15:20

中国渔业统计年鉴2023:权威数据资源深度解析与应用指南

🌟 亮点特性 【免费下载链接】中国渔业统计年鉴2023下载仓库分享 中国渔业统计年鉴2023 下载仓库 项目地址: https://gitcode.com/Open-source-documentation-tutorial/5c539 《中国渔业统计年鉴2023》作为官方权威发布的重要数据资源,为你呈现了…

作者头像 李华
网站建设 2026/6/15 1:24:28

ViT-B-32视觉语言模型本地部署与推理实践指南

ViT-B-32视觉语言模型本地部署与推理实践指南 【免费下载链接】ViT-B-32__openai 项目地址: https://ai.gitcode.com/hf_mirrors/immich-app/ViT-B-32__openai 想要在自己的电脑上运行强大的视觉语言模型吗?今天就来手把手教你如何本地部署ViT-B-32模型并进…

作者头像 李华
网站建设 2026/6/15 6:15:16

MPV插件系统深度解析:从基础配置到高级定制

MPV插件系统深度解析:从基础配置到高级定制 【免费下载链接】mpv 🎥 Command line video player 项目地址: https://gitcode.com/GitHub_Trending/mp/mpv MPV作为一款轻量级命令行视频播放器,其真正的强大之处在于丰富的插件生态系统。…

作者头像 李华
网站建设 2026/6/15 2:38:45

Typst字体兼容性终极解决方案:从混乱到完美的完整指南

Typst字体兼容性终极解决方案:从混乱到完美的完整指南 【免费下载链接】typst A new markup-based typesetting system that is powerful and easy to learn. 项目地址: https://gitcode.com/GitHub_Trending/ty/typst 作为一名Typst用户,你是否曾…

作者头像 李华
网站建设 2026/6/15 19:36:34

USB Sniffer硬件分析仪:低成本USB流量监控解决方案

USB Sniffer硬件分析仪:低成本USB流量监控解决方案 【免费下载链接】usb-sniffer Low-cost LS/FS/HS USB sniffer with Wireshark interface 项目地址: https://gitcode.com/gh_mirrors/us/usb-sniffer 在现代嵌入式开发和USB设备调试过程中,实时…

作者头像 李华